Possibly the strongest trends race of Royal Ascot kicks off the five-day extravaganza.
 
By far the best guide of the Lockinge Stakes (featured 22 Queen Anne winners since 1980) was lost last year but it looks set to provide the odds-on favourite with Palace Pier on target to follow up his ready success at Newbury. For the record, defeated horses in the Lockinge actually have a better winning record than the winner claiming 15 of the last 25 runnings but of course there are more of those.

Palace Pier looks to kick off Royal Ascot with a bang

Racenews Photo
Palace Pier, winning the St. James's Palace at last year's Royal Ascot meet, appears to be the standout in the Group 1 Queen Anne.

It has been several years since a truly exceptional European miler graced overseas racecourses, but Palace Pier might be special. Making his first group stakes start at spectator-free Royal Ascot in 2020, Palace Pier defeated Pinatubo, champion 2-year-old of 2019, in the Group 1 St. James’s Palace Stakes, and with fans in the stands Tuesday, Palace Pier looks a near cinch to win the Group 1 Queen Anne Stakes, first race of the 2021 Royal Ascot meeting.

'Incredible' Stradivarius on verge of more Royal Ascot history

Racenews Photo
Stradivarius wins the 2 1/2-mile Gold Cup by 10 lengths at Royal Ascot on Thursday.

Stradivarius is chasing a remarkable fifth consecutive win at Royal Ascot next week – with a record-equalling fourth Gold Cup in his sights.

The leading light among John and Thady Gosden’s stellar team of older horses, if the seven-year-old prevails again on Thursday, he will join Yeats as the most successful in the history of the feature race of the meeting.

Stradivarius showed his enduring capabilities, despite his relative advancing years, when winning the Sagaro Stakes on his return to action at the end of April.

Australia: Strategic Phil strikes while hot in Swan Hill Cup

Strategic Phil ended a 10-race losing streak with a win in a lucrative handicap at a mile at Caulfield Racecourse in Melbourne, Australia, on May 29.

That victory could propel the 5-year-old Australian-bred gelding back into the winner’s circle again in Sunday’s $96,825 Swan Hill Cup at Swan Hill Racecourse in the Australian countryside north of Melbourne.

Australia: Wild Planet seeks first Grade 1 in Stradbroke Handicap

Since the start of his career in late 2017, the Australian gelding Wild Planet has won five stakes, all in sprints. Wild Planet has won the Group 2 Theo Marks Stakes at Rosehill Gardens last September and the Group 3 Coonga Stakes at Caulfield Racecourse last October.

What is missing from Wild Planet’s career record is success in a Group 1 race, with a fourth-place finish, ninth, 11th and second in such races.

Love leads the way as eight stand Wales's ground

Dual Classic heroine Love is among eight confirmations for Wednesday’s Prince of Wales’s Stakes at Royal Ascot.

Aidan O’Brien’s filly has not been seen since winning the Yorkshire Oaks by five lengths in August, having previously dominated her own age group in both the 1000 Guineas at Newmarket and the Oaks at Epsom.

The daughter of Galileo missed an intended tilt at the Prix de l’Arc de Triomphe in October on account of soft ground, meaning she will be making her first appearance in 10 months if she lines up for the feature event on day two of the Royal meeting.
